Subfertile couple with inv(2),inv(9) and 16qh+.

Malgorzata Srebniak1, Angelika Wawrzkiewicz, Andrzej Wiczkowski

  • 1Department of Perinatology and Gynaecology, Silesian Medical Academy, Plac Traugutta 6, 41-800 Zabrze, Poland. srebna@poczta.onet.pl

Journal of Applied Genetics
|November 4, 2004
PubMed
Summary

A subfertile man carrying two chromosomal inversions, inv(2) and inv(9), was identified after his partner experienced a miscarriage. This genetic anomaly is a likely cause of their fertility issues and risk of pregnancy loss.

Area of Science:

  • Human Genetics
  • Reproductive Biology
  • Cytogenetics

Background:

  • Subfertility and recurrent spontaneous abortions are significant reproductive health concerns.
  • Chromosomal abnormalities are a known factor contributing to infertility and pregnancy loss.
  • Karyotyping is a crucial diagnostic tool for identifying genetic causes of reproductive failure.

Observation:

  • A couple experiencing subfertility and a spontaneous abortion was referred for cytogenetic evaluation.
  • The female partner exhibited a normal karyotype (46,XX,16qh+).
  • The male partner was found to carry two pericentric chromosomal inversions: inv(2)(p11q13) and inv(9)(p11q13).

Findings:

  • The male partner's karyotype revealed two distinct pericentric inversions, inv(2) and inv(9).

  • These inversions, while not directly causing a loss of genetic material, can lead to unbalanced gametes during meiosis.
  • The presence of these inversions in the male partner is strongly suspected as the cause of the couple's subfertility and history of miscarriage.
  • Implications:

    • Identifying chromosomal inversions in one partner can explain reproductive challenges within a couple.
    • Genetic counseling is essential for couples with carriers of inversions to understand risks and reproductive options.
    • While the risk of miscarriage is elevated, the probability of viable offspring with unbalanced karyotypes may be low due to potential lethality of recombinant gametes.
